This mango salsa recipe uses just 5 ingredients: mango, red bell pepper, red onion, cilantro and fresh lime juice. It’s a small batch and makes about 5 and a half servings – each serving is 1/2 cup. The salsa is only as good as your mango, so use one that’s perfectly ripe.
And still low carb for diabetics and carb counters. Peel the skin off the mango and onion. Slice the lime in half, crosswise, and set aside. Chop the mango, bell pepper and onion into ¼-inch pieces. Put them into a bowl. Finely chop the cilantro and add it to the bowl.
